The PICU
Life in the PICU (pediatric ICU) actually has it's benefits. Josh can get out of bed and sit in a chair at PICU, but he couldn't do that in his other room. He also has his own mini-bathroom that he can use. And we now have access to a laptop, so Josh can keep in touch and play games and I can continue my new career/hobby as a blogger. The laptop, as well as video games, are provided by a great organization called the Starlight Starbright Foundation. I was so pleased yesterday that I went online and made a donation.
